SALE OF HOTEL PROPERTY AT KUMEROA. KUMEROA HOTEL. THURSDAY, 2Cth JANUARY, 1910, At 2 o’clock p.m. Messrs h. Griffith & CO., Eketahuna, have been favored with instructions from the Registrar of the Supreme Court of New Zealand, Wellington District, at Napier, acting at the request of the Mortgagee, to offer for sale bypublic auction, at Crowe’s Auction Mart, Woodville, at 2 p.m., on the above date, ALL THAT piece of land containing three acres two roods and thirtythree perches, being Sections 2 and 4, Block 11, Kumeroa Village, all the land in Certificates of Title, Volume 19, Folio 278, and Volume 12, Folio 33. The land contains a Licensed Hotel, consisting of 21 rooms, with stables, wash-house and other outbuildings. _ I For further particulars and eon-1 ! ditions of sale apply to the Auctioneers, or to Messrs PAGE & PAGE, Eketahuna, Solicitors for the Mortgagee J 81 j 19 Existence may be summed up H üb: Up till thirty—live.
